Marcelo Mayer

Marcelo Mayer is a professional baseball shortstop of Mexican-American descent. He plays in the Boston Red Sox organization. Mayer was drafted by the Red Sox as the fourth overall pick in the first round of the 2021 Major League Baseball draft, highlighting his potential and high ranking as a prospect.

December 12, 2002: Marcelo Mayer's Birth

On December 12, 2002, Marcelo Mayer was born. He is an American professional baseball shortstop.

2018: Varsity Starter

In 2018, Marcelo Mayer became Eastlake High School's varsity starting shortstop as a freshman.

2019: Sophomore Year Statistics

In 2019, as a sophomore, Marcelo Mayer batted .261 and had a 2.00 ERA over five pitching appearances.

2020: Junior Season Interrupted

In 2020, during his junior season, Marcelo Mayer hit .294 with three home runs before the season was canceled due to the COVID-19 pandemic. He played in the Perfect Game All-American Classic during the summer of 2020.

2021: Drafted and Signed with the Red Sox

In 2021, Marcelo Mayer was drafted by the Boston Red Sox with the fourth overall selection. He signed with Boston on July 22 for $6.66 million and made his professional debut on August 5 for the Florida Complex League Red Sox. He finished the season with a .275 batting average, three home runs, and 17 RBIs.

2021: Senior Year Success and Awards

In 2021, during his senior year, Marcelo Mayer batted .392 with 14 home runs and 45 RBIs. He was named the Collegiate Baseball National High School Player of the Year and Mr. Baseball California State Player of the Year.

May 2022: Ranked Among Top Prospects

In May 2022, Marcelo Mayer was ranked 14th in the list of baseball's top 100 prospects by Baseball America.

January 2023: Top 10 Prospect Ranking

In January 2023, Marcelo Mayer was ranked 10th in the Baseball America list of top 100 prospects.

2024: Promotion to Triple-A Worcester

In 2024, Marcelo Mayer began the season with Portland and was later promoted to the Triple-A Worcester Red Sox in August. He posted a .307/.370/.480 slash line with Portland at the time of his promotion.
